Career Path

The Certificate in Music Recording program offers a variety of exciting career paths with promising job market trends and salary ranges in the UK. Let's dive into the details of these roles, their industry relevance, and the demand for specific skills. 1. **Music Producer**: With an average salary of £5,500 per month, music producers work closely with artists to create and shape their sound. Responsibilities include overseeing the recording process, coaching musicians, and mixing and mastering tracks. The demand for skilled music producers is high due to the continuous growth of the music industry. 2. **Sound Engineer**: Earning around £3,800 per month, sound engineers manage the technical aspects of music recording, such as setting up equipment, maintaining sound quality, and editing recordings. The increasing popularity of live events and streaming platforms drives the demand for proficient sound engineers. 3. **Studio Manager**: Studio managers earn approximately £3,200 per month, maintaining a recording studio's day-to-day operations, managing staff, scheduling bookings, and ensuring a smooth workflow for artists and engineers. Studio managers' roles become increasingly critical as more independent studios emerge. 4. **Music Programmer**: With an average salary of £4,200 per month, music programmers create and arrange music, often working with digital instruments and software. The rise of electronic music and digital production tools has led to an increased need for skilled music programmers. 5. **Audio Post-production**: Individuals in this field earn around £4,000 per month, responsible for editing, mixing, and mastering audio for various media, including films, TV shows, podcasts, and video games. As content creation continues to boom, the demand for competent audio post-production professionals is on the rise.
